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1400817292 64231793 16164 894385649 781546
80619933862 27270715 030990466
80619933862 27270715 030990466
9639063684 6225686 52074 20601688
All about undefined
Interested in learning more?
80619933862 27270715 030990466
9639063684 6225686 52074 20601688
See more
323 341812
8272902 39057889054 0767120
See more
620 729210045 6799380592
21123640 60 687
See more